Catalog description

This course is an introduction to the fundamental cognitive skills needed in Sign Language Interpretation. The course focuses on the development of cognitive skills with the models of the interpretation process. The course addresses the need to focus on complex information and handling different information at the same time. Aspects of listening, analyzing and transferring information will also be discussed. A self -evaluation process is addressed and practiced throughout the course. In addition, a digital Language Portfolio is completed as evidence of language knowledge in both the native language (Spanish) and Sign Language, English language is optional for this portfolio.
